Ultimate Marvel Vs Capcom 3

Amaterasu
- Decreased hit stun time on all normal attacks (L,M,H).
- Decreased hit box size of M, cr.M.
- Increased active frames of cr.M.
- Stance change is possible in mid-air.
- Increased active frames of charged Thunder Edge.
- Sword portion of Glaive Chop causes knockdown.
- Decreased untechable time of Assist β (Cold Star).
- Additional hits can be added to Divine Instruments through rapid button presses.

Morrigan
- j.H, j.S priority has been slightly increased.
- Increased frame advantage after all her throws.
- Increased damage of Soul Fist.
- Increased untechable time on a normal Soul Fist hit, but time decreases with combo length.
- Added new move “Soul Drain.”
- Decreased total frames for Flight.
- Additional hits can be added to Finishing Shower through rapid buttons presses.

Chun-Li
- M, cr.M can be jump canceled.
- Yosokyaku can OTG.
- Slightly increased priority of Hyakuretsukyaku.
- Adjusted so Kikoanken is easier to perform.
- Decreased startup of Tenshokyaku.
- Increased untechable time from last hit of Tenshokyaku.
- Can act after an Air Tenshokyaku.
- Lowered arc of Air Tenshokyaku L.
- Added new move “EX Spinning Bird Kick.”
- Additional hits can be added to Kikosho through rapid buttons presses.

They are trying to balance the disparity between the powers of rushdown and zoning. Unfortunately, these "buffs" to zoning were primarily through the airdash nerf, which does not affect the best rushdown characters in the game significantly. They did buff two of the best zoners (Doom and Dorm), but there is a very simple answer to all of this: Teleports. Dante, Vergil, Strider, Wesker, Phoenix, Doctor Strange, etc. All of these characters are more than capable already, plus they have one of the safe ins left on any member of the cast.

I expect top 5 to be Viper, Dante, Strider, Vergil, and Phoenix, and I put Viper there merely because she is broken anyway, and does not need a teleport to be so. Top 10 will probably be Viper, Dante, Strider, Vergil, Phoenix, Doom, Wesker, Dorm, Strange, and probably Zero. Just a guess, and we should obviously wait until the game is released. However, for a moment let's assume this happens. Take a look at the focus of each of these characters, and you will see that only 2-3 of them have a focus on zoning (Doom, Dorm, and Strange).

Ergo, rushdown will still be significantly more dominant.

On Morrigan, one thing in particular that basically breaks her: the airdash nerf. Morrigan is practically a new character now, because she won't even be able to dash (She has no ground dash, just a ground-to-air-dash) without calling an assist. That hurts her severely. I never deem a character obsolete in a game as creative as MvC3, but she is definitely going to have it rough.

In MvC3, at least from what I can tell, there are three types of characters: Characters that fit into (and complement) every team, characters that that are put onto most teams specifically to complement something/fulfill a purpose, and characters that have to be carried by a team. Morrigan is most likely of the latter, but in a game as creative as MvC3, anything is possible.
 
What I don't get is why she even has the ground-to-air dash. It was good in games like CvS2 that didn't have air-dashes, but in Marvel its just an inferior air dash that leaves her lacking in ground movement.
